The Dell 200-Watts ATX Power Supply for OptiPlex GX1 serves as a straightforward replacement unit designed to provide steady power to the GX1 desktop. It fits the original form factor and supports the system’s energy demands reliably, making it a practical choice for maintaining older Dell setups in typical office or educational environments. |
| General Information | |
|---|---|
| Brand | Dell |
| Part Number | 55079 |
| Condition | Refurbished |
| Technical Information | |
|---|---|
| Input Voltage | 100-240V AC |
| Input Frequency | 50-60 Hz |
| Output | +12V,+5V,+3.3V,-12V,+5VSB |
| Max. Output Power | 200W |
| Hot Swappable | No |
| Redundant Support | No |
| Cooling Type | Active Fan |
| Modularity | Non-Modular |
| rail_design | Single 12V Rail |
| Number of Fans | 1 |
| Compatibility | |
|---|---|
| Form Factor | ATX |
| Compatible For | Dell OptiPlex GX1 |
